Pune Metro Corridors Reshape Urban Mobility Network
Pune’s Metro network is entering a critical expansion phase as new underground and elevated corridors advance across some of the city’s busiest transport zones, signalling a major shift in how commuters may navigate the rapidly growing metropolitan region over the next decade. Authorities expect the new links to strengthen connectivity between residential suburbs, commercial districts and national highway corridors while reducing long-term dependence on private vehicles. Construction activity has accelerated on two key Metro extensions, the underground Swargate to Katraj corridor and the elevated Vanaz to Chandani Chowk route, both considered strategically important for easing pressure on Pune’s increasingly congested road infrastructure.
The Pune Metro expansion comes at a time when the city is witnessing rapid outward urbanisation, rising vehicle ownership and mounting pressure on existing public transport systems. Urban mobility experts say expanding mass transit infrastructure is becoming essential for maintaining economic productivity, reducing commute times and supporting climate-responsive urban growth. The proposed underground corridor from Swargate to Katraj is expected to pass beneath densely populated neighbourhoods including Market Yard, Bibwewadi, Padmavati and Balajinagar before reaching Katraj. Civic planners view the alignment as critical because it intersects some of the city’s most traffic-heavy residential and commercial zones, where road congestion has worsened due to continuous urban expansion.
Authorities are also planning to develop Katraj as a multimodal transport hub connecting Metro services with regional road infrastructure including the Pune-Mumbai Highway and the Mumbai-Bengaluru Bypass. Urban planners believe such integration could improve mobility for commuters travelling between Pune city and rapidly developing peripheral suburbs such as Kondhwa and adjoining growth corridors. Underground work has already begun in Katraj, resulting in temporary traffic diversions and relocation of some public bus stops. While commuters are experiencing short-term inconvenience, transport analysts note that major transit infrastructure projects often require phased disruptions before delivering long-term mobility gains. Simultaneously, work is progressing on the elevated Metro extension linking Vanaz with Chandani Chowk. The corridor is expected to improve access for commuters travelling from western suburbs and highway-adjacent residential clusters into Pune’s central employment and education districts. Officials believe the extension could reduce travel dependency on private vehicles along heavily congested arterial roads.

However, infrastructure specialists caution that Metro connectivity alone cannot resolve urban transport challenges unless supported by improved pedestrian infrastructure, last-mile connectivity and integrated bus systems. They also emphasise the importance of balancing construction timelines with minimising disruption to local businesses and neighbourhood mobility. According to current project timelines, the Vanaz to Chandani Chowk extension is expected to become operational by 2028, while the Swargate to Katraj underground route is targeted for completion by 2029.
